Ice Miller LLP has named Blaine Dirker of counsel in the firm’s Intellectual Property and Data Security and Privacy practices. He will counsel clients on various data security and privacy issues dealing with online privacy, vendor contracts and agreements, IT audits, compliance, data breaches, disaster recovery and business continuity planning. Prior to becoming an attorney, Dirker worked as a software engineer for seven years splitting time between Fortune 1000 and start-up companies. Before joining the firm, he focused his practice in intellectual property law, specifically in patent drafting and prosecution with an emphasis in the areas of networking related technologies including mobile interfacing technologies, software defined networking, network function virtualization, cloud computing, wireless communication protocols, secure network communications and the Internet of Things. Dirker is a member of the American Bar Association, the Indiana State Bar Association, the Indianapolis Bar Association, and the American Intellectual Property Law Association. He served in the United States Marine Corps prior to earning his B.S. in Computer Engineering from Purdue University. Dirker earned his J.D. from the Indiana University Robert H. McKinney School of Law with a concentration in Intellectual Property and his M.B.A. from the Indiana University Kelley School of Business.
